Creation Of Choice

What I decided to do was one of my favorite books called Beautiful Creatures by: Kami Garcia and I wanted to make the background kinda resemble the 1st book with the tree. But in the cover you couldn't really see it so I grabbed a tree from mine and focused on the branches and selected them over to the picture and gave it a Drop Shadow to give it more of a affect to the picture and I did a little work with making it a little transparent.
I used the gradient for the background and used purple and black for it. Then I used a present brush and made the color a dim blue. I enhanced the photo with both levels and curves. The levels I just changed the white to 225 and the curves I set that at an output of -128 and an Input of 116. I extracted part of the tree from a picture of mine and put it in the background. I free transformed the photo to make it look a little smaller then it was. I duplicated this image and messed with the blending modes, I added a drop shadow and I just changed the distance to 95. All I did for the layer style was just add a drop shadow to the words. For the Text I used Monotype Corsiva and put the size at the top one at 30 then the bottom one at 24. Then finally I went to Filter, Render, Lighting Effects. I did the triple shot lights in the background to make it look like it's focusing on what I put in the background.
                                      Quick commands I used:
                                                 (L) Magnetic Lasso Tool
                                                 (E) Background Eraser Tool
                                                 (G) Gradient Tool
                                                 (T) Text Tool
                                                 (Z) Zoom Tool
